|A brief history of the development of the Discrete Taylor Transform and Inverse Transform (D-TTIT) is followed by new insights which are encapsulated in three Theorems. In one dimension (1D) the required inverses of the matrices can be calculated simply-by-inspection. It is shown that this enabling property remains valid in 2D and 3D versions of D-TTIT, by utilizing matrix tensor products, which ``naturally'' arise in the formulation. Application areas include finite difference method, optimization, and where high-order difference formulae are needed on uniform or nonuniform grids.
